Apparatus for casting lead into plastic for side terminal batteries
First Claim
1. An apparatus for use in forming a lead-alloy battery terminal connector through a wall of a plastic battery case, said wall having at least one aperture therein, comprising:
- (a) a plurality of mold means for engaging opposing sides of said wall to form a mold cavity about said aperture on either side of said wall, a first one of said mold means having a plurality of grooves defined therein disposed at the interface of said first mold means with said wall, said grooves providing fluid communication between the interior region of said mold cavity to the atmosphere for venting gases from the mold cavity to the atmosphere during the casting process, whereby softening of the plastic case material in the vicinity of said aperture reduces said fluid communication.

Abstract
Apparatus for injecting molten lead from a reservoir into a die mold cavity formed about an aperture in the wall of a plastic battery for casting lead-alloy battery terminal connectors. Batteries are positioned adjacent the molten lead reservoir of the apparatus and mold portions move together to hold the battery containers in a clamp-like action. Molten lead is die cast under pressure into the mold cavity in which a stainless steel threaded nut is positioned. The lead is forced through a heated chamber into a portion of the mold which may be water cooled. The mold is designed to allow venting of gases, thereby eliminating porosity; and the apparatus is designed to provide casting which is free of jagged projections in the sprue hole. The aperture in the battery wall is surrounded by a series of plastic annular rings extending outward from the battery wall but being a part thereof. The molten lead surrounds the annular rings and fills the spaces therebetween when it is injected into the cavity. The heat from the molten lead partially melts the plastic rings thereby forming a good seal between the casting and the battery wall.
